Need Help : 1-800-656-HOPE

If you or someone you know has experienced sexual assault, please contact the National Sexual Assault Hotline. They are available at all hours to provide guidance and help. You are not alone, and there is help available.

The number to call is 1-800-656-HOPE. They can also be reached online at RAINN's website: https://www.rainn.org.

Be aware that the hotline is confidential and costless.

The Rape, Abuse & Incest National Network

If you or someone you are close to has experienced sexual violence, please understand that you are not alone. There is help available. You can contact the Rape, Abuse & Incest National Network (RAINN) at 1-800-656-HOPE. RAINN's trained staff members are available to provide confidential support and direction.

You can also get help online at RAINN's website: https://www.rainn.org
